We are currently looking for a Hotel Manager to join our leadership team at Rosewood London. The Hotel Manager reports directly to the Managing Director and is responsible for the seamless running of the hotel by developing the team to provide unrivalled guest service and exceed our high standards.  

Key expectations of this role

Taking on a leading role in the executive team at Rosewood London.

Ensuring the achievement of the hotel objectives, through maximising occupancy, revenue, and maintaining and building on the reputation of the hotel.

Showing a thorough understanding of the London upscale hotel market to ensure the highest standards of service.

Acting as a coach and mentor to the Department Heads to ensure high engagement levels, people development, and the highest associate retention to strengthen the company culture.

Working closely with other Executive Team members in a supportive manner, focusing on the overall success of the hotel.

Profile

The ability to demonstrate leading and developing people effectively.

Proven experience in a Hotel Manager or a similar role within the luxury hospitality sector.  

The ability to build strong relationships with all associates in the hotel. 

A sound understanding of managing various stakeholders and their expectations.

The ability to manage, draft and allocate complex budgets
